Îõ³h*žØ      !"#$%&'()*+,-./0123456789:;<=>?@ABCDEFGHIJKLMNOPQRSTUVW0.1.0.0 Safe-Inferred ()*19ÅÆÍÚÛÝìð circuit-notation Circuit type.circuit-notation>?@ABCDEFGHIJKLMNOPQRSTUVWXYZ[\]^_`abcdefghijklmnopqrstuvwxù/circuit-notation-0.1.0.0-JoLi6zItgWgGUA7XIwBeW3CircuitCircuitNotationcircuit-notationGHC.Types.Unique.Map.Extra BusTagBundleBusTagUnbundled taggedBundletaggedUnbundle TrivialBwdunitBwdBusTagunBusTag TagCircuitTCircuitT runCircuitDFS2MDFM2SDF:->BwdFwd TagCircuit:>!idC mkTagCircuit runTagCircuit$fDefaultDFM2S$fDefaultDFS2M$fTrivialBwdBusTag$fTrivialBwd(,,,,,,,,,)$fTrivialBwd(,,,,,,,,)$fTrivialBwd(,,,,,,,)$fTrivialBwd(,,,,,,)$fTrivialBwd(,,,,,)$fTrivialBwd(,,,,)$fTrivialBwd(,,,)$fTrivialBwd(,,)$fTrivialBwd(,)$fTrivialBwdVec$fTrivialBwdSignal$fTrivialBwd()$fBusTagBundleVecVec$$fBusTagBundle(,,,,,,,,,)(,,,,,,,,,)"$fBusTagBundle(,,,,,,,,)(,,,,,,,,) $fBusTagBundle(,,,,,,,)(,,,,,,,)$fBusTagBundle(,,,,,,)(,,,,,,)$fBusTagBundle(,,,,,)(,,,,,)$fBusTagBundle(,,,,)(,,,,)$fBusTagBundle(,,,)(,,,)$fBusTagBundle(,,)(,,)$fBusTagBundle(,)(,)$fBusTagBundle()() $fShow:->$fEq:->$fShowPortName$fPlatedPortDescription$fFunctorBinding$fFoldablePortDescription$fFunctorPortDescription$fTraversablePortDescription $fEqPortName ExternalNames circuitConrunCircuitName tagBundlePattagNametagTName fwdBwdConfwdAndBwdTypes trivialBwdconsPat DirectionthNamepluginmkPlugin$fHasDynFlagsCircuitM$fShowDirection$fFunctorCircuitM$fApplicativeCircuitM$fMonadCircuitM$fMonadIOCircuitM $fMonadStateCircuitStateCircuitM*clash-prelude-1.8.1-LKp40F762ttC9TasDHoLXAClash.Sized.Vector:>nonDetUniqMapToList_counter_circuitSlaves _circuitTypes _circuitLets _circuitBinds_circuitMasters _portVarTypes _portTypes_uniqueCounter _circuitLocBindingPortName isFletchingCircuitM genLocName simpleLambdaletElamE fromRdrName parseCircuit circuitBody handleStmtM bindSlave bindMaster bodyBinding transformdollarChainIsCircuitdollarChainReplaceCircuitbaseGHC.Base$ pluginImpl bindOutputs createInputs